Embodiment 1

[0026] Reference Figure 1~5 In this embodiment, an original ecological method for cultivating snapper carp is fed with sudangrass and / ryegrass plant food and rice bran at a mass ratio of 4:1.

[0027] The plant bait consists of Sudan grass and ryegrass in a weight ratio of 1:1.

[0028] The length of the plant bait is 4 cm.

[0029] The food is made by pressing a mixture of plant bait and rice bran, the length of which is the size of a rice grain.

[0030] The aquaculture of snapdragons is distributed in steps from the periphery to the center at the bottom of the pond. The platforms 1 from the center to the periphery have the same width. The adjacent platforms 1 are connected by an arc-shaped connecting slope 2; and Sudan grass is planted around the pond. And / or ryegrass, it is convenient for the silt of the pond to be distributed in multiple layers, increasing the habitat space of snapdragons, and also convenient for grouping and cultivating snapdragons of different ages.

Abstract

The invention relates to an original ecological method for culturing gold Ctenopharyngodon idellus, wherein the gold Ctenopharyngodon idellus is fed with plant baits of sudan grass and / or ryegrass andrice bran according to a mass ratio of 8-4: 1. The original ecological method for culturing the gold Ctenopharyngodon idellus is simple to operate, and effectively improves the culture space and efficiency of the original ecological method for culturing the gold Ctenopharyngodon idellus. The original ecological method combining fish culture and grass planting is used for planting plant baits of the gold Ctenopharyngodon idellus on the pond side, and thus a cool culture environment is provided for culturing the gold Ctenopharyngodon idellus, and meanwhile, the baits of the gold Ctenopharyngodon idellus are convenient to collect and feed.
